    2011 F-150 Twin Turbo V6!

    Has anybody driven or taken a look at the new F-150?!

    The new V6 Ecoboost motor is the BUSINESS. 11,300 lb towing capacity and 22 mpg.

    365 hp at 5000 rpms

    420 tq at 2500 rpms!!

    Re: 2011 F-150 Twin Turbo V6!

    If i was in the market for a new truck I would very seriously consider it. For comparison my 99 F250SD has almost twice the engine - 6.8 V10 - 3.5 V6 yet only has 900 lbs more towing, 15 lbs more payload and significantly less HP stock - 275 vs 365. I have done enough work that the sea level HP is now probably comparable but turbos dont lose at altitude...

    I would hope it would be, considering most trucks a Duramax or Cummins are in tend to weight anywhere from 8000lbs to 9500lbs. 1/2 tons are lucky to tip the scales around 6000. Then take into consideration diesels aren't for drag racing(though some guys use them for that). They're meant for pulling. Saddle 15000lbs behind a diesel powered truck and a gas powered truck and you'll find out which one sucks hind tit in a real hurry.

    That being said, this new F150 looks to be very stout and it achieves those numbers with just a V6. It's really going to make the 1/2 contingent a mess that's for sure.
